I mainly decided to try an e-cigarette as a way of saving money, I thought that if I could save a few pounds per week that would be fantastic. At the time I was smoking 20-25 cigarettes per day and it was costing me around ?55.00 per week. I wasn’t at all convinced that an e-cig would help me cut down on my smoking habit. After all, I’d tried gum, patches, inhalators and even cold turkey in the past without any glimmer of success. I figured that after 27+ years of using cancer sticks that I was hooked for life. But now at the age of 44 years, I can safely say I am now a confirmed NON-SMOKER. I have been vaping exclusively now for over 4 months and I feel fantastic, you could almost call it a miracle. My blood pressure, which was always slightly elevated, is now normal. I can breathe properly through my nose again and actual enjoy walking up-hill now without getting breathless or having to stop for a break. I snore less at night and can taste food better, even my sense of smell has come back again. A good example of how much fitter I feel is this: Over the past 12 months, my Wife and I have been gradually re-landscaping our back garden. When I was still smoking we had half a tonne of gravel delivered, which I had to move round to the back of our property in a wheel-barrow. This took me 4 hours to do, as I had to keep stopping for a break as I was out of breath and dripping with sweat within 10 minutes. In contrast, we had a full tonne (twice the amount) of gravel delivered about 4 weeks ago. It took me 2 hours to move it in the wheel-barrow this time, only one short break needed for a cup of coffee. At the end of the process, I felt great, I could have moved another 2 tonnes without any problems.
